Last December, Electronic Arts revealed that internal studio Visceral Games was underway with a sequel to the acclaimed survival horror title Dead Space. Then, the publisher said that series hero Isaac Clarke would prove more aggressive and that the sequel would also include a new online mode.

Speaking to IGN, senior vice president and head of Visceral Games, Nick Earl, offered a few more details about the anticipated project -- namely, that action and polish are at the forefront of the sequel. Earl even compared the effort with two non-EA franchises known for their undiluted intensity.

"I can tell you that we\'re a little more focused on action horror as opposed to survival horror. We just created a really beautiful sequence that we\'re showing internally -- we haven\'t showed it externally yet, but we will get it out there soon -- that I think speaks to the high voltage nature of the game," he said. "Some really strong action sequences that I think are on par with the level that we\'re seeing in the Modern Warfare series and with the level that we\'re seeing in Uncharted. Just beautiful, visual imagery and very electric action."

He also said that Dead Space 2 will see further polish, "... which is saying a lot since Dead Space was so highly rated."

While he wouldn\'t yet talk about any more specifics, he did say that the experience would prove "jaw-dropping in terms of scale and scope."

"I feel very confident about where Dead Space is. I can tell you that we\'re not resting on our laurels. We\'re going very, very aggressively to take it to the next level," said Earl.

REDWOOD CITY, Calif. – Dec. 8, 2010 – Dive into engineer Isaac Clarke’s blood-curdling adventure five weeks before release as Visceral Games™, a studio of Electronic Arts Inc. (NASDAQ: ERTS) today announced a demo for the critically-acclaimed action horror game, Dead Space™2. The demo, available worldwide beginning December 21st, will allow players to discover the Church of Unitology and help Isaac defeat the Necromorph outbreak in a gruesome, unforgiving battle on The Sprawl. Winner of GameSpot’s highly-coveted ‘Best Xbox 360 Game’ of E3 award, Dead Space 2 will deliver the first big blockbuster title of 2011 when the title ships this January.

In the Dead Space 2 demo, players will take engineer Isaac Clarke on a terrifying adventure through the Church of Unitology, an expectedly “safe” place that quickly becomes dangerous and deadly, during the Necromorph outbreak on the Sprawl. Players will also have access to a variety of new tools that Isaac can use to fight Necromorphs, including the new Javelin gun, updated stasis recharge mechanic and enhanced telekinesis ability. Players will also experience the advanced suit, equipped with jets that will allow Isaac full 360 control in Zero-G space.

“The holidays are a great time to enjoy all forms of entertainment, and we can’t wait to give horror and action adventure gamers a taste of what awaits them in Dead Space 2,” said Steve Papoutsis, Executive Producer of the Dead Space franchise. “Releasing the demo five weeks before launch will not only re-connect players with our hero Isaac Clarke, but will also give them the opportunity to experience firsthand various jaw-dropping scenarios. It’s gonna be awesome.”

Dead Space 2 pushes the limits of action, horror and terror. After mysteriously awaking in a sprawling, massive city anchored to one of Saturn’s moons, hero Isaac Clarke again finds himself thrust into the middle of a relentless Necromorph outbreak. Surrounded by the screeching cries of undead monsters and the haunting drum of echoing noises, Isaac plots a course through The Sprawl. Dead Space 2 is set to deliver a truly epic terror experience that will bring the psychological thrills of deep space to a terrifyingly new level.

The Dead Space 2 demo will be available for download December 21 on Xbox LIVE™ Marketplace Worldwide and the PlayStation®Network in North America. The demo will be available December 22 on PlayStation®Network in Europe. Dead Space 2 will be available on Jan. 25, 2011 for the PlayStation®3 computer entertainment system, Xbox 360® video game and entertainment system and the PC.

Quote

Celebrate the release of Dead Space 2 on January 28th, 2011, with a highly prized collection of exclusive Dead Space content.

Included in all versions of the Collector’s Edition:


• Dead Space 2 game
• Downloadable Unitology Suit and Force Gun, providing Isaac with unique benefits when used in Dead Space 2.
• Dead Space 2 Original Soundtrack on CD; features an hour of music compiled from the game\'s score.
• Concept art lithograph depicting Necromorph transformation by Visceral Games artist Brett Marting.

*Exclusive bonus content on Xbox 360 and PC only:
• Replica of Isaac’s trusty Plasma Cutter, modeled from the new design from Dead Space 2.

*Exclusive to the PlayStation 3 pack only:
• The critically acclaimed Dead Space Extraction.  See how it all began in the PlayStation® Move supported prequel to Dead Space, available for the first time in HD.
• Downloadable Rivet Gun for use in-game.
